Thermodynamic analysis of a Ag-Cu-Ti active brazing alloy

  • A Ag-Cu-Ti alloy is one of the most extensive brazing alloy for joining of ceramics to metals with active metal brazing method.The activity of Ti as a alloy element is a key factor influencing the interface reaction between ceramics and the brazing alloy,and plays an important role in wettability and joining ability of ceramics by the brazing alloy.In this paper,the Ag-Cu-Ti brazing alloy has been analyzed thermodynamically,the Ti activity and its relation to the concentration of the alloy components have been studied,and the interaction parameters of the alloy components have calculated.Results of the analysis and calculation have shown that the activity of Ti decreases with increasing Cu and decreasing Ag content.There is a certain repulsive interaction,32.83 kJ/mol of calculated value,between Ag and Ti,while a strong attractive interaction,-16.14 kJ/mol,between Cu and Ti.In order to improving the activity of Ti,it is helpful to adding some alloy elements to the Ag-Cu-Ti alloy,which has a strong bond with Cu,a weak bond with Ti,and no formation of the high melting point compounds or brittle phases with alloy components.
